How to convert your audience into leads on your website?

Lead generation is the process that brings potential customers to indicate interest in a company’s product by performing actions meant to garner attention or provide information about the product or services. In the present-day digital competition, having a website is not enough. You have to ensure that your website is constructed in such a way that it converts the audience into leads effectively. That is the strongest life force in growing a business and driving sales. This blog will show you how to convert your audience into leads on your website.

Optimise Your Website for Generating Leads

The very first step when turning your audience into leads is to optimise your website for that purpose. There are several factors as follows:

User-Centric Design: Such clicks can be improved by designing an accessible site. Your website should be friendly with mobile devices and have fast download and visualising times. A good design makes sure that the customer is engaged and inclined to take action.

Search Engine Optimisation: Search on the website for search engines that could provide organic traffic flow. It helps improve visibility in the search engines through the use of relevant keywords, meta descriptions, and alt tags.

Provide Useful Content

Engaging and attracting your audience can be done through value-rich content. It helps further cement the place of your brand in a realm of authority while creating a pure incentive for visitors to undertake an action. Here are some examples of content that aside.

Blog Posts: Frequent posting of blog articles that cater to the plight and interests of the audience you want to reach. Infuse CTAs within your blog posts that dictate the action you want the reader to take next.

Implement Lead Magnets

Lead magnets are inducements that you offer to the audience in exchange for their contact information. Following are some effective lead magnets:

Free Trials: A free trial is offering the customer a free trial of your product or service, thereby providing an opportunity to experience firsthand the value of it. This enables them to view the benefits and seems to improve conversion rates.

Use Landing Pages

Landing pages are isolated websites quite simply built for lead acquisition. They need to be restricted to a single goal and must have the appropriate call to action. Highly effective landing pages have:

Compelling Headlines: Use such attention-grabbing headlines that will sell the value proposition without ambiguity. For example, “Transform your productivity with our task management tool.”

Visuals: Images or videos supporting the message should be included, which gives the icing on the cake. The visuals convey rather complex information more easily.

Lead Forms: These lead forms should be brief, straightforward, and include pieces of information necessary for that all-in-one, speedy, and easy process.

Email Marketing Leverage

Email marketing is a great way to convert leads into customers. A few ways of doing this are:

Welcome Emails: Welcome email for new subscribers, familiarising a person with the company and letting them know about important things. This keeps up the relationship and makes the audience stick around.

Newsletters: Periodic compilation of newsletters to keep the audience glued with thoughts, suggestions, and special deals. Newsletters bring many leads closer as they add more and more value to them.

Connect with Live Support and Chatbots

The instant option of live chat and chatbots for support across the site is for when the visitor’s instant query is answered, or assisted, and they need further information.

Respond to Questions: Answer visitors’ questions quickly so that they receive all the information they need. Addressing issues in real time keeps visitors engaged.

Advise Visitors: Make them able to help guide the visitor in navigating the site and the actions they want them to take. This can suggest applicable content or products through their interactions.
